Re: [VOTE] Release Apache Groovy 2.5.0-alpha-1

Posted by Sergei Egorov <bs...@gmail.com>.
Okay, it's a leftover in build.gradle of groovy-macro.

"org.codehaus.groovy.macro.*runtime*.MacroGroovyMethods" but should be
"org.codehaus.groovy.macro.*methods*.MacroGroovyMethods"

Also, we don't merge "org.codehaus.groovy.transform.ASTTransformation"
files when doing a jarjar-ing of groovy-all.
It wasn't an issue before because there were no global xforms in
subprojects before.

In this state, it's pointless to release an alpha, so I change my vote to
"-1".

I'll fix a package in build.gradle of groovy-macro now.

Regarding jarjar-ing: I guess we have to introduce a task to merge global
xforms, the same way we do right now for extension modules.

Re: [VOTE] Release Apache Groovy 2.5.0-alpha-1

Posted by Guillaume Laforge <gl...@gmail.com>.
+1 (binding)

I built it fine, all tests passing.

I ran it as well, and things seem to work fine.

There's just one thing that I noticed, which is that when I run $ groovy or
$ groovyConsole, for example, I get those warnings:

$ groovyconsole

Mar 29, 2017 10:02:09 AM
org.codehaus.groovy.runtime.m12n.MetaInfExtensionModule newModule

WARNING: Module [groovy-macro] - Unable to load extension class
[org.codehaus.groovy.macro.runtime.MacroGroovyMethods]


Is the groovy module missing its manifest or something?
